Who is Diane Addonizio?
Diane Addonizio spent her early life in Red Bank, New Jersey, where she attended local schools before pursuing higher education. She enrolled at Villanova University, selecting classical studies as her undergraduate major. During her time on the Pennsylvania campus, she met sophomore student-athlete Howie Long. The two began dating during her freshman year, establishing a relationship that would eventually span more than four decades at the intersection of collegiate and professional sports history.
Following her graduation from Villanova University, she decided to pursue a professional career in the legal field. She enrolled in law school, successfully completing her legal education while transitioning into life as an NFL spouse following her marriage in the summer of 1982. In the early years of her marriage, she worked within corporate law, balancing her legal aspirations with the rigorous demands of an expanding professional sports schedule as her husband’s career flourished with the Oakland/Los Angeles Raiders.
As her family grew with the births of her three sons throughout the 1980s and early 1990s, she gradually shifted her primary focus away from active corporate legal practice toward philanthropy, family management, and real estate investment. Throughout her public life, she has drawn consistent praise from journalists and sports figures for her grounded approach to managing a household containing multiple professional athletes, earning a reputation as a stabilizing force behind the scenes of the Long family’s public legacy.

Interesting Facts
-
She met her husband, Howie Long, while watching an NFL game on a small 12-inch black-and-white television in his college dorm room.
-
She was raised in Red Bank, New Jersey, before relocating for her university studies.
-
She was selected to be part of the highly collectible 1992 Pro Line Portraits trading card set, which highlighted prominent NFL wives.
-
Her eldest son, Chris Long, played 11 seasons in the NFL and won back-to-back Super Bowls with different teams (New England Patriots and Philadelphia Eagles).
-
Her middle son, Kyle Long, was selected as a first-round draft pick and became a three-time Pro Bowl offensive guard for the Chicago Bears.
-
Her youngest son, Howie Long Jr., transitioned into the front-office side of sports, working in player personnel and scouting logistics.
